Appeal along the lines of:
I am the hirer of the vehicle and, under no obligation to do so,
will not be identifying the driver. Your PCN does not comply
with the requirements of the Protection of Freedoms Act in order
to transfer liability to me as hirer (namely failure to include
the required documents), and I am therefore unable to assist you
further in this matter. I look forward to your confirmation the
PCN has been cancelled.
Make sure you don't inadvertently click on a 'I was the driver'
button.
They will probably reject it; and they are IAS for subsequent
appeal so not that high a chance of success there either. So you
would need to tough out the 'debt collector' letters and see if
they make a small claims court case. This should be easily
defendable on the above basis.
